Texas Cattle Feeders Report Feedlot Steers and Heifers Sold to Packers A Dollar Higher at $249 in Latest Week

According to the weekly market report released on Friday, February 20th by the Texas Cattle Feeders Association, both steers and heifers were sold for $249 out of the Association’s feedlots- up a dollar from a week ago. Choice Boxed Beef Finished the Week $1.53 Higher at $366.70

Boxed beef closed higher Friday, with the Choice cutout rising $1.53 to $366.70 and Select gaining $0.95 to $360.74, widening the spread to $5.96 on 106 loads. Beaver Livestock Auction Sees All Classes of Feeder and Stocker Cattle Higher as Fire Rages in the Area

Beaver Livestock had a total head count of 4,040 head on Tuesday, February 17, 2026. Compared to last sale: Feeder steers 2.00-5.00 higher. Steer calves 7.00-12.00 higher.
